Overview
Page Margins is used to set the distance between worksheet content and the edges of the paper when printing. It helps you control white space, improve print readability, and keep page layout balanced. In WPS Spreadsheet for Mac, you can choose preset margins such as Normal, Narrow, and Wide, or open the custom margins window to set the top, bottom, left, and right margins separately. You can also adjust header and footer distances from the page edge.
Core tasks include:
- Set page margins: Apply preset margin options for common printing scenarios.
- Customize margins: Enter exact values for the top, bottom, left, and right margins and review the result in preview.
- Adjust in print preview: Drag margin markers on the ruler while checking the page layout visually.
Common scenarios: worksheet printing, report layout, and paper filing.
Problems it helps solve: printed content too close to the paper edge; uneven worksheet spacing.
